What the Parking Brake Light Means on a Citroen C3
The parking brake light on a Citroen C3 shows the handbrake/electronic parking brake is applied. If it stays on after releasing the brake, it can also indicate low brake fluid or a brake system fault.

What Causes the Parking Brake Light to Come On?
Why did the Parking Brake Light come on in your Citroen C3? The honest answer is 'it depends', but the possibilities cluster into a recognisable set of causes. Knowing them in advance means you will not be caught off guard by a diagnosis, and it lets you sanity-check any repair quote against what commonly goes wrong on the Citroen C3.
- Parking brake still applied
- Parking brake not fully released
- Faulty parking brake switch/sensor
- Low brake fluid (shared warning)
- Electronic parking brake fault
How to Fix the Parking Brake Light on a Citroen C3
The right way to clear the Parking Brake Light on a Citroen C3 is to fix the underlying cause, not just reset the symbol. Work through the steps below in order — they move from the simplest checks any driver can do to the diagnostic work best left to a scan tool. Following this sequence prevents the classic mistake of replacing expensive parts before ruling out the cheap, common problems first.
- Fully release the parking brake
- Check the handbrake lever/switch returns properly
- Verify the brake fluid level
- For electronic brakes, cycle the switch and scan for faults
- Repair the switch or EPB motor if it persists

Professional Mechanic Tips
Because this symbol doubles as a brake-fluid warning on many cars, check the reservoir before assuming it is just the handbrake switch.
